The first teaser trailer for The Toybox has emerged from the desert. This is the latest horror film from director Tom Nagel (Clowntown, 2017). Somewhat reminiscent of The Hills Have Eyes (2006), a family picks up a couple of hitchhikers, after their vehicle breaks down. Both sets of characters are trapped outdoors as a malicious force lurks about. The Toybox stars: Denise Richards (Valentine, 2001), Mischa Barton (L.A. Slasher), Katie Keene (Inoperable), Jeff Denton and Matt Mercer. The official teaser trailer is below. From the synopsis, Charles (Greg Violand) has purchased a used Recreational Vehicle. He takes his family on a road trip. Along they way, they meet Samantha (Barton) and her brother. A detour leads them down the wrong track, with an entity awaiting them in the middle-of-nowhere. *full disclosure: a DVD screener of this film was provided by the film's publicity arm. **spoiler alert: there are spoilers here. Director: Christopher Lawrence Chapman. Writers: Christopher Lawrence Chapman, Jeff Miller. Cast: Danielle Harris, Katie Keene, Chris Hahn and Jeff Denton. Inoperable is an indie horror feature, from the filmmakers behind Clowntown (2016). This time director Christopher Lawrence Chapman and writer Jeff Miller set their horror feature in a rundown hospital, while a Category 5 Hurricane causes chaos outside. There are a lot of gruesome sights to be seen in the hospital. Sets look like something from a haunted house amusement ride. But, the film's final flourish misses a beat or two. Protagonist Amy, played by horror icon Danielle Harris, is a bit too unhinged to piece things together. Still, Inoperable is an entertaining watch, set in a scarred psyche. Tagline: "In This Hospital the Patients Never Leave..." The horror film Inoperable had its World Premiere in late October, at FearNYC. Now, this terrifying title is preparing for a limited theatrical run, in the United States. The film, from director Christopher Lawrence Chapman (Clowntown, 2016), stars Danielle Harris (Hatchet III), Katie Keene (Lost Lake) and several others. A trailer for the film was released in 2016; it has already received over 14 million views. Now, a specific release date has been announced for Inoperable. Updated story details are also here. Inoperable involves a swirling hurricane. It is approaching a hospital, which is stuck in a time loop. Amy (Harris) will have to find a way out, before the storm hits or be stuck in this strange universe, forever! Inoperable will see several major U.S. cities in early December. Tagline: "Vacations Can be Deadly." The Toybox is an upcoming horror film from director Tom Nagel (Clowntown, 2016). Denise Richards and Mischa Barton will star. In the film, a family is travelling crosscountry, when they break down in the desert. Out in the desert, they find terrible secrets and something that is hunting them. Recently, the film was at the American Film Market, in Santa Monica. The Toybox will be completed this year. And, an early concept poster is hosted here, along with a few behind-the-scenes stills. The roles for the two main actresses have been announced. In the film, Richards will play a mother "stranded with her family in the desert." Meanwhile, Barton will play a "traveler who joins the group and gets caught up in the an otherwodly evil (Uhm)." Matt Mercer (Contracted, 2013), Katie Keene and the director also star. A release date has not been announced for the film.

Denise Richards and The O.C. alum Mischa Barton are set to star in The Toybox, a supernatural thriller from the team behind the 2016 horror pic ClownTown. Tom Nagel will return at the helm on this film from a script he co-wrote with Jeff Denton. Production is currently underway on the film that follows a family who go on a cross-country trip across America and get stranded in the desert by a supernatural force that is slowly killing them off. For those who suffer from fear of clowns, you might want to turn away now because this exclusive clip from the horror film “ClownTown” will give you nightmares for the rest of your life.
Directed by Tom Nagel, making his feature film directorial debut, and written by Jeff Miller, the movie is loosely inspired by the costumed men who terrorized Bakersfield, CA in 2014. Starring Brian Nagel, Lauren Elise, Andrew Staton, Katie Keene and Jeff Denton, “ClownTown” centers around a group of friends who get stranded in a seemingly abandoned town and find themselves being stalked by a gang of violent psychopaths dressed as clowns.
Read More: Creepy Clowns Roaming South Carolina: Are They Viral Marketing for Rob Zombie’s New Movie ’31’?
Clown films have become increasingly popular this year; Eli Roth produced the horror flick “Clown,” Rob Zombie directed “31” and there’s currently a remake of Stephen King’s “It” on the way.

You can always assume a horror movie’s quality based on how many cardinal genre sins are broken before the credits roll. Tom Nagel’s ClownTown has no trouble racking up the offenses in this particular case, especially because a good eight minutes pass before any title flashes. In that time, a lonely babysitter ignores obvious warning signs, gets naked on camera for no added reason (only two minutes in) and dies a generic, horrid death – three strikes in record time. Sadly, it never gets much better from there, as a town is seemingly taken over by psychotic clowns who rule by Marshall law – because why the hell not? It’s a little The Devil’s Rejects, a bit Psycho and unfortunately way too much of Rob Zombie’s 31. Talk about bad timing…

Killer Clowns seem to be appreciating a bit of a resurgence of late. So what is another title to throw on the pile? Introducing Tom Nagel's horror flick Clowntown. Written by Jeff Miller the story of Clowntown is loosely based on those eerie images of clowns seen around Bakersfield, CA back in 2014. While wild rumors circulated that the clowns were committing crimes and such Nagel has run with it and written a script about that. ITN Distribution, Inc. has acquired North American rights to the horror thriller Clowntown.
